Topsham is a locality in Sagadahoc County, Maine, United States. It has a population of approximately 6,623. Topsham is located at 43.9276°N, 69.9759°W. It observes the Eastern Time (America/New_York) timezone. ZIP code: 04011.

This was a place shaped by timber and tide, its early prosperity rooted in the abundant forests that once covered these hills. The river itself was a highway, carrying logs down to the mills and then to the waiting ships. The echoes of that industrial past can still be found in the weathered pilings that jut from the riverbed and the names of streets that recall fortunes made and lost. Today, Topsham’s economy is more varied, a blend of small businesses, services, and the enduring connection to the sea, whether through fishing fleets or the maritime trades that still find a home here. The presence of Bowdoin College in nearby Brunswick lends a certain intellectual vibrancy, a gentle counterpoint to the steady, practical rhythm of river life.
